Position Summary
Base-2 Solutions is seeking an Elastic Search Engineer to join a high-energy platform engineering team focused on building and deploying cutting-edge technology stacks to support mission-critical Open Source Intelligence (OSINT) TCPED across the DoD and Intelligence Community. The role involves developing, deploying, and maintaining NoSQL databases within a Kubernetes microservice ecosystem and supporting GitOps best practices in a fast-paced, collaborative environment.
Essential Duties and Responsibilities
- Deploy, triage, debug, and maintain production class databases like Elasticsearch and Redis.
- Design and support database configuration management strategies across air-gapped network fabrics.
- Partner with Systems Engineers to architect solutions for new capabilities.
- Contribute to operational monitoring capabilities to provide proactive system notifications.
- Contribute technical input to engineering documentation, diagrams, and models.
- Participate in Agile release planning, scrums, design sessions, bug triage, and related team activities.
Required Qualifications
- Bachelor's degree in Computer Science, Engineering, or a related technical field (or equivalent experience) with 8+ years of relevant experience; Master's degree with 6+ years of experience.
- Current DoD 8570.01M IAT Level II (or higher) certification, such as Security+, CySA+, SSCP, CCNA Security, or CISSP (or Associate).
- Ability to obtain and maintain Privileged User Account (PUA) certification.
- Experience with Kubernetes and container platforms such as EKS, Rancher, or RKE2.
- Experience with one or more of the following: Elasticsearch, Keycloak, Redis, Strimzi.
- Experience working with open-source technologies and modern infrastructure platforms.
- Experience hardening databases to comply with NIST 800-53 security controls.
- Strong knowledge of Linux system administration.
- Experience deploying, managing, and troubleshooting containerized applications.
- Strong written and verbal communication skills.
- Ability to collaborate effectively with customers, engineers, architects, and cross-functional teams.
- Comfortable working in a fast-paced environment with team members from diverse technical backgrounds.
